Arrhythmogenic Left Ventricular Cardiomyopathy: From Diagnosis to Risk Management
Alfredo Mauriello1,2, Anna Selvaggia Roma1, Antonia Ascrizzi1
1Cardiology Unit, Department of Medical Translational Science, University of Campania "Luigi Vanvitelli"-"V. Monaldi" Hospital, 80126 Naples, Italy.
Left ventricular arrhythmogenic cardiomyopathy (ALVC) is a rare condition characterized by fibrofatty myocardial replacement. Diagnosis and risk stratification are crucial for managing sudden cardiac death risks in ALVC patients.

Background:
- Left ventricular arrhythmogenic cardiomyopathy (ALVC) is a rare, poorly understood condition.
- Recently reclassified within non-dilated left ventricular cardiomyopathies.
- Characterized by fibrofatty replacement in the left ventricular myocardium.
Purpose of the Study:
- To review the background of ALVC.
- To outline diagnostic approaches for ALVC.
- To summarize sudden cardiac death (SCD) risk in ALVC patients.
Main Methods:
- Literature review of current evidence.
- Analysis of diagnostic criteria.
- Evaluation of risk stratification strategies.
Main Results:
- ALVC is a distinct left ventricular disease with variable presentation.
- Cardiac magnetic resonance (CMR) and genetic testing are key diagnostic tools.
- Recent guidelines enhance ALVC management and SCD risk stratification.
Conclusions:
- ALVC remains poorly characterized despite recent advances.
- Multiparametric diagnosis is essential for patient management.
- Further research is needed to fully understand ALVC.
